Strawberry Shortcake Candy Apples

Ingredients

Scale
  • 6 medium apples (Granny Smith, Honeycrisp, Fuji, or Gala)
  • 2 cups white chocolate chips
  • 1 cup freeze-dried strawberries, crushed
  • ½ cup shortcake cookies or graham crackers, crushed
  • ¼ cup powdered sugar (for dusting)
  • 6 wooden sticks

Instructions

  1. Wash and dry the apples thoroughly; insert a stick into each apple's center.
  2. Melt white chocolate chips in a microwave-safe bowl using 30-second intervals until smooth.
  3. Dip each apple into the melted chocolate, turning to coat evenly; let excess drip off.
  4. Roll each coated apple in the crushed strawberry shortcake mixture, pressing gently to adhere.
  5. Place on parchment-lined baking sheet and dust lightly with powdered sugar.
  6. Refrigerate for 30 minutes until chocolate is set.
